<br />. <br /> <br />. <br /> <br />minimum stream flow claimed: The natural stream channel from the <br />confluence with Red Sandstone Creek in the vicinity of S23, T5S, <br />R81W, 6th P.M. as the upstream terminus and the confluence with <br />Eagle River in the vicinity of S22, T5S, R8IW, 6th P.M. as the <br />downstream terminus being a distance of approximately 4 miles. <br />This segment can be located on the Vail West and Minturn U.S.G.S. <br />quadrangle(s). <br /> <br />(h) Case No.: W-3637 <br /> <br />Name of natural stream: Gore Creek <br /> <br />Flow amount decreed: <br />winter. <br /> <br />16.0 c.f.s. - summer; 6.0 c.f.s. - <br /> <br />Location: Legal description of beginning and end points of <br />minimum stream flow claimed: The natural stream channel from the <br />confluence with Black Gore Creek in the vicinity of S18, T5S, <br />R79W, 6th P.M. as the upstream terminus and the confluence with <br />Red Sandstone Creek in the vicinity of S12, T5S, R81W, 6th P.M. <br />as the downstream terminus being a distance of approximately 7 <br />miles. This segment can be located on the Vail West and Vail <br />East U.S.G.S. quadrangle(s). <br /> <br />2. Priority date: July 27, 1977 provided, however, that <br />these rights shall be junior to all priorities awarded in cases <br />filed prior to 1977, and otherwise junior as provided in section <br />37-92-306, C.R.S. (1973). <br /> <br />3. Use of water: To maintain such minimum flows as are <br />required to preserve the natural environment to a reasonable de- <br />gree pursuant to sections 37-92-102 and 103, C.R.S. (1985 Cum. <br />Supp.). No diversion of the water right herein will be made from <br />the natural stream channel. <br /> <br />4. Terms and conditions: The board's rights granted by <br />this decree shall not be injured by the exercise of the water <br />rights of Vail Valley consistent with the terms and conditions of <br />the stipulation entered into between the district and the board <br />in Case No. 82CW328, which stipulation is attached hereto and in- <br />corporated herein by reference. <br /> <br />I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that the board shall install and <br /> <br />-5- <br />
